Macon Weekly Telegraph
Macon, Georgia
May 25, 1896
Neighbors in a Duel
Nashville, May 24: News reached here today of a serious shooting affray near Petersburg in Lincoln County, Tenn., Saturday afternoon in which Hon. N. S. B. RIVES, ex-member of the legislature and Democratic nominee for re-election, was probably fatally wounded by JAMES RUNTLY. The two men lived on adjoining farms and trouble arose over some hogs of Runtly’s breaking into the wheat fields of Rives and destroying part of the crop. Rives began the firing and had shot at BUNTLY / RUNTLY twice before he fired. Buntly only fired one shot, which took effect in Rives’ abdomen.
